Big Sam puts Dubai rumours to bed

Sam Allardyce will not be leaving Blackburn Rovers for Al Ahli.

A source close to the Rovers boss (yes I know) has stepped out to put pay to the rumours linking Allardyce with a move away from Ewood Park.

The fact that Big Sam has been on holiday in Dubai has hardly squashed the recent rumours but Allardyce's spokesman has confirmed that nothing sinister is going on.

The source is reported in the Lancashire Telegrpah as saying - "There is no truth in Sam going to Dubai, other than perhaps for a holiday."

Maybe that will put the rumours to bed? All we need is a cheeky little Allardyce statement and we can all move on.
